Tryptophan Motif Peptide Inhibitor Catalog Number KS051002 Molecular Weight 727.79

Tryptophan Motif Peptide,Catalog Number: KS051002,Molecular Weight:727.79 This fibronectin-binding peptide, derived from the second type I repeat of thrombospondin, is an inhibitor of the fibronectin-mediated interactions of cells with collagen in the extracellular matrix. It is completely conserved in the second type I repeats of mouse and human thrombospondin-1 and thrombospondin-2 from mouse and chicken.

Diprotin A RGD Peptides Dipeptidyl Peptidase IV Inhibitor Catalog Number KS191007

Diprotin A,Catalog Number: KS191007,Lyophilized,Store at -20C or -80C Diprotin A is a dipeptidyl peptidase IV (DPP-IV) inhibitor. Inhibits hydrolysis of incretins, regulating blood glucose levels. Induces Src and vascular endothelium-cadherin phosphorylation, increasing vascular permeability in the retina. Also increases number of viable phenotypic long term repopulating hematopoietic stem cells when harvesting mouse bone marrow in aerobic conditions.

Angiotensin I Converting Enzyme Inhibitor 1 Peptides Catalog Number KS062006 CAS 30892-86-5

Angiotensin I Converting Enzyme Inhibitor 1,Catalog Number: KS062006,CAS NO.: 30892-86-5 This peptide is an inhibitor for Angiotensin I Converting Enzyme (ACE I), derived from Bradykinin. ACE I partially suppresses the renin-angiotensin-aldosterone system (RAAS), which regulates blood pressure and may mediate hypertension. ACE I converts angiotensin I to the biologically active peptide angiotensin II using a zinc- and chloride- dependent mechanism.

MMP Inhibitor 1 Cancer Peptides Catalog Number KS081001 CAS 124168-73-6

MMP Inhibitor 1 Catalog Number KS081001 CAS 124168-73-6 Inhibitor of human matrix metalloproteinases that maintains its activity even after prolonging incubation with pronase or human granulocyte elastase. It also inhibits interstitial and granulocyte collagenases, granulocyte gelatinase and skin fibroblast stromelysin with IC50 of 1 x 10-6 M, 3 x 10-5 M and 1.5 x 10-4 M, respectively.
